pub struct TransmitRequestedEventParamsBuilder { /* private fields */ }Expand description
Builder for TransmitRequestedEventParams.
Implementations§
Source§impl TransmitRequestedEventParamsBuilder
impl TransmitRequestedEventParamsBuilder
pub fn request_id(&mut self, value: String) -> &mut Self
pub fn handle(&mut self, value: JsUInt) -> &mut Self
pub fn data(&mut self, value: String) -> &mut Self
pub fn protocol(&mut self, value: Option<Protocol>) -> &mut Self
Sourcepub fn build(
&self,
) -> Result<TransmitRequestedEventParams, TransmitRequestedEventParamsBuilderError>
pub fn build( &self, ) -> Result<TransmitRequestedEventParams, TransmitRequestedEventParamsBuilderError>
Trait Implementations§
Source§impl Clone for TransmitRequestedEventParamsBuilder
impl Clone for TransmitRequestedEventParamsBuilder
Source§fn clone(&self) -> TransmitRequestedEventParamsBuilder
fn clone(&self) -> TransmitRequestedEventParamsBuilder
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reAuto Trait Implementations§
impl Freeze for TransmitRequestedEventParamsBuilder
impl RefUnwindSafe for TransmitRequestedEventParamsBuilder
impl Send for TransmitRequestedEventParamsBuilder
impl Sync for TransmitRequestedEventParamsBuilder
impl Unpin for TransmitRequestedEventParamsBuilder
impl UnsafeUnpin for TransmitRequestedEventParamsBuilder
impl UnwindSafe for TransmitRequestedEventParamsBuilder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more